The Medical module Medication Monitoring feature is optional database enhancement used to print medication monitoring forms for selected program clients. These forms can then be used to monitor client medication intake.
Required Permissions
Because the Medication Monitoring feature is optional, it is not automatically available in all databases. When requested (by contacting the Help Desk) it is turned on behind-the-scenes in AWARDS by Foothold Technology, and is available to users with the following permissions:

Click-by-Click Instructions
Printing a Medication Monitoring Form
To generate and print a medication monitoring form, complete the following steps from the AWARDS Home screen:
- Click the Program drop-down arrow in the upper right-hand corner of the page and select the program associated with the client for whom the medication monitoring form is to be generated.
- Click Charts from the left-hand menu, and then click Medical. The Medical fly-out menu is displayed.
- Click Medication Monitoring. The Medication Monitoring Client Selection page is displayed.
- Click the Client drop-down arrow and select the client for whom the medication monitoring form is to be generated.
TIP: If the medication monitoring to be generated is for a former (discharged) client, first check Roster Archives beneath the client selection option.
- Click the Month and Year drop-down arrows and make selections to specify which month the form is to be generated for. The default is the upcoming month.
- By default the medication monitoring form includes all medications the client is currently taking. If the form should instead be limited to only new medications for the selected month, click the New Medications This Month Only checkbox.
- Click CONTINUE. The medication monitoring form is displayed. It may contain a combination of the following information in the header, middle, footer, and medications portions of the pages:

NOTE: The contents of the medication monitoring form are configurable by program type. As a result, you may not see the same version of the form for all programs. Typical configuration changes include adding/removing pieces of form header and footer detail, adding/removing spaces for additional medications, and adding rows to the tracking tables. Frequently Asked Questions
Why is the end date for a medication "X'd out" on the form?
The system assumes that the consumer is not taking the medication on the end date, and will cross that date out on the medication monitoring form as a result. It will also cross out all remaining days in the month as shown here. In this example the medication's end date was entered as the 15th of the month.
If the consumer will be taking the medication through a specific date and you wish to have that reflected on the medication monitoring form, the end date should be entered as the day after the date on which the consumer will last take the medication.
